導航:首頁 > 軟體知識 > 程序員和科班出來哪個好

程序員和科班出來哪個好

發布時間:2023-03-20 00:47:03

⑴ 自學編程到底能不能找到工作

能找到工作。說到培訓班我覺得培訓班是速成,的確培訓班能學到東西,前提是你跟得上培訓班的進度,實際情況是大部分人跟不上那個進度 因為大部分人連基礎都沒有,培訓班也有培訓班的好處,有老師,便是最大的好處。可以讓你少走彎路。

我大學自己學了很多,從單片機到Linux應用等等,都學過,然後大四頭腦一熱,花了七八千報了網路班,後來才發現,什麼用也沒用,都是講的基礎知識。

好處:

並不是說培訓班就一無是處,他有人帶,真的能少走很多彎路。

所以,如果周圍有人願意帶你,或者有一定的底子,那麼去培訓班是沒有必要的。而且培訓班的費用不少。

並不是對口專業出來的就是科班程序員,有好多大學啥也不會,也是快畢業才去學的,是偽科班。

此外,科班程序員和培訓班出來的是有區別的,同樣用代碼實現一個功能,科班的自己能很快有思路,構造整個功能的框架,可能培訓班出來的需要別人指點 ,或者思考很久,同樣一個api。

科班的知道在哪些情況下使用它比較好,哪些情況要注意,培訓班出來的只知道它能幹嘛。畢竟科班的踩過的坑多,培訓班是速成。

⑵ 培訓班出來的程序員能走多久

培訓班出來的程序員能走多久回答如下:

首先看你學的是什麼專業,熱門行業的話,發揮的餘地多,選擇面廣,不溫不火的行業,自然受到重視的幾率就小。

其次看自己學習的掌握程度,如果說學的扎實,那也沒問題,加上自己在公司的實際經歷,以後也會有好物悉的發展,如果說學的一般,每塌大天摸魚,那就不太行。

也有一部分人除了有一定的技術外,其他能力也很出眾,當綜合能力達到一定程度時,他們就可以往管理崗位發展了。

一般會遵循這樣一個過程:事業部組長、售前工程師、項目經理、產品經理、業務部副總、公司CEO等。

⑶ 為什麼很多企業喜歡用培訓機構畢業的程序員

為什麼很多企業喜歡用培訓機構畢業的程序員?

經常聽到有人抱怨,我參加過IT培訓,公司一看我的簡歷就直接pass我了,把培訓經歷去掉後,面試通知是多了,但是往往面試完,就不了了之了,難道我參加過培訓,公司就不會選擇我了嗎?

其實小編在這想跟大家說的是,現在越來越多的公司喜歡招聘培訓機構出來的程序員了。

曾有人提問,說為什麼公司不要培訓機構出來的程序員,但是下面回復的他的答案,都是告訴他,不是公司不要培訓機構出來的程序員,要與不要取決於自身,而不是你參沒參加培訓。

而且現在相當多的公司,會選擇在培訓機構培訓過的程序員,很多公司會去到相關培訓機構做雙選會,直接挑選適合本公司職位的學員,既能快速了解此人的技術水平,還能很直觀地了解到他的學習水平。沒有一個企業喜歡學習能力差的人,你可以在進公司的時候技術並不是很牛,但是你需要是一名學習能力強的人,這樣的你才不會被淘汰。

⑷ 為什麼很多公司不要從IT培訓機構出來的程序員

一方面是,現在的培訓機構參差不齊,作假現象嚴重;

現在所謂的IT培訓機構大量充斥著市場,很多更是沒有底線的鼓吹培訓幾個月,月薪多少錢,吸引了大量的小白湧入培訓機構。某些培訓機構的出發點只是怎麼快速的聚攏錢財,而所謂的來學習IT的人,更多的是因為,被這些機構鼓吹,錢多好就業,而進入機構學習的。實際的學習過程,更是只是注重怎麼應付面試,並沒有將技能落到實地。

更何況,程序員更是吃技術飯的,小白,菜鳥和大神的差別是在太大,工作效率,成果更是不可相提並論。這也是為什麼有時候,公司寧可付出雙倍的薪資招聘富有經驗程序員,而不願意要培訓機構出來的程序員的原因。

⑸ 公務員和程序員哪個好

個人感覺還是公務員好,除非程序員是國企或事業單位編制。公務員薪金固定但穩定,而且是一生穩定,民營企業的程序員待遇可能會好些,但跟企業效益捆綁,隨時減薪失業,所以,求穩選擇公務員,挑戰自我試試民營程序員

⑹ 在你的專業,科班出身的優勢是什麼

你現在在做程序員,如果你大學的專業是計算機專業的,你就可以說你是科班出身的,如果還有另一個程序員,他大學專業是藝術專業的,那麼他就是非科班出身的。簡單地說,就是他現在工作所需的知識,是不是他以前在大學專業課上學的。不過科班出身並不一定強於非科班出身,如今互聯網發達,很多學習資料都可以輕而易舉地從互聯網上獲得,老師在課堂上所傳授的遠不及互聯網可以搜到的,所以只要自學能力強,非科班出身的也可以學得相當優秀。

⑺ 程序員會跟傳統技術工程師一樣,越老越吃香嗎

隨著大數據的爆發,中國IT業內環境也將面臨新一輪的洗牌,不僅是企業,更是從業人員轉型可遇而不可求的機遇。

中關村,被稱為中國矽谷,此間程序員比比皆是。然而一眼望去,大多數一線程序員的年齡均在20至30歲左右,40、50歲的人在這個行業內頗為罕見。相較於國外五六十歲仍奮斗在一線崗位的老程序員,國內為什麼會出現這種現象?

國內四五十歲的程序員去哪兒了?

造成這種現象的原因是多方面的。首先,程序員的工作大致可劃分為兩類:開發和研發,相對應的崗位則是開發工程師和研發工程師。開發工程師直接為產品貢獻代碼,以達成產品功能為主要目的,有比較多重復性工作。而研發工程師則更注重研究工作,任務目標一般沒有前車之鑒,多數情況下要靠自身研究創新。

在國內,大多數大型互聯網公司的程序員被稱作研發工程師,但實際情況是國內幾乎沒有研發項目,只能稱之為開發。開發程序員的工作大多是重復性勞動,容易產生疲憊感,薪資也許在工作2-5年內能達到一個峰值,但較難提升,導致很多程序員最終放棄寫代碼,轉行做了其他。

此外,程序員多處於長時間加班、熬夜和超負荷的工作狀態,而年紀大的程序員往往在體力上疏於年輕人。若想繼續在IT行業內打拚的程序員便只能追求成為更高技術水平的架構師或轉至管理層這兩方面尋求職業生涯的突破。一旦轉型失敗,也只能黯然退出這個為之奉獻青春的行業了。一個行業內沒有老員工,這其實是病態的。雷軍曾在自己的一篇文章中提到,96年時美國主力工程師以30、40歲為主,國內開發的主力是35歲以下的年輕人,近20年過去,情況仍然沒有轉變。

但是越來越多的IT從業者發現,大數據技術來臨之後也許這個現象就能有所改變。

大數據時代,程序員的春天?

首先,大數據從事的是開源工作,更傾向於「研發」,能夠重新激起程序員研發程序的熱情,職業生涯有了新的追求,這意味著大數據會成為值得程序員長期奮斗不斷突破的工作;其次,由於大數據屬新興領域,專業人才比較缺乏,高端人才更是企業爭搶的對象。薪資上升容易,職業發展潛力巨大。

《華爾街日報》稱:數據已經成為一種新的經濟資產類別,就像黃金和貨幣一樣!鑒於大數據巨大的商業價值,大數據專家在企業非常受重視,阿里巴巴集團就已設立首席數據官崗位(ChiefDataOfficer),直接向集團CEO匯報工作。

在大數據行業內生存的時間越久,其經驗也會越得到肯定,這也是大多數資深IT人士猜測大數據或將帶來50、60歲的「老」專家的原因。面對如此光明而誘人的前景,很多IT從業者試圖向大數據轉型。

隨著大數據的爆發,中國IT業內環境也將面臨新一輪的洗牌,不僅是企業,更是從業人員轉型可遇而不可求的機遇。如果將IT人士統一比作一條船上的海員,大數據就是最大的浪潮,借浪潮之勢而為之,可成功從IT程序員轉型成為大數據專家。

世界正從IT時代走向DT時代,未來是大數據的時代,企業最有價值的資產就是數據,你所擁有的數據越多你就越有說話權,因此未來企業里最牛逼的員工應該是和數據有關的職位,比如CDO(首席數據官)、數據科學家、數據分析師、數據工程師等,這些職位或將成為程序員又一個美好的出路。

首先我們來理解一下這幾個職位。

CDO主要負責利用數據推進企業與社會的對話,挖掘企業海量數據中潛在的價值,並運營和管理好數據,為企業戰略、營銷和管理決策提供參考,CDO的能力不僅僅是大數據領域的范疇,他需要同時具有IT、市場營銷、運營管理等綜合素質。

「數據科學家是指運用統計分析、機器學習、分布式處理等技術,從大數據中提取出對業務有意義的信息,以簡單易懂的形式傳達給決策者,並創造出新的數據運用服務的人才。

數據分析師能洞悉一個方程式的商業意義,他們知道如何提出正確的問題,非常善於數據分析,數據可視化和數據呈現。

數據工程師是能運行基本數據模型,充分了解文件系統,分布式計算與大型資料庫,他們是能提供可建模數據所需平台的人。「【以上三個職位的定義來源於互聯網】

如何轉型為大數據工程師?

那麼,程序員如何轉型成為優秀的大數據工程師呢?廣州中星信息老師認為,主要是從兩者所要求的能力上來分析。首先,大數據工程師是需要有計算機編碼能力的,因為面對海量的非結構化數據,你要從中挖掘出有價值的東西,需要設計演算法與編寫程序去實現,而程序員最牛的能力就是編寫簡潔高效的代碼,去實現人們許許多多美妙的夢想,編碼能力越強的程序員越有可能成為優秀的大數據工程師。

其次,大數據工程師需要統計學與應用數學相關的能力背景,數據挖掘與分析是需要設計數據模型和演算法的,應該說程序員是有這個基礎的,我見過最牛逼的程序員一般都不是科班出來的,通常是數學專業,因此提高演算法設計能力是程序員轉型大數據工程師的關鍵因素。

第三,大數據工程師需要具備某一行業的業務知識,大數據的挖掘與分析最終都要服務於市場,並對產品的銷售與企業的發展起到重大推動作用,那才是有價值的大數據分析,因此大數據是不能脫離市場的,它必須與某一行業的應用想結合起來才容易產生更大的價值,通常程序員都是在做某一行業的軟體,經過多年的學習與磨練,對某一行業的業務知識是有積累的,因此從來這一點上來看,程序員是很容易過渡到大數據工程師的。

當然,以上都只是粗略的分析,真正要成為一名優秀的大數據工程師,程序員還需要更多的學習與努力。

在美國,大數據工程師平均年薪達17.5萬美元,在中國頂尖的互聯網公司里,大數據工程師的薪酬比同級別的其他職位高出30%以上。DT時代來得太突然了,國內發展勢頭很猛,而大數據相關的人才卻非常地有限,在未來若干年內都會是供不應求的狀況。

⑻ 非科班程序員和科班程序員的差距到底在哪裡

非科班程序員和科班程序員的差距到底在哪裡?

不管是思維上還是做事風格,以及對待問題的解決方式都有所區別。

今天我就給大家梳梳理一下,科班成為相對於非科班程序員,他們的優勢到底在哪裡?

第一點那就是演算法能力。為什麼要強調這一條呢,大公司總是喜歡考演算法,平時有些項目也有可能用到演算法,總之演算法就是衡量一個程序員的一把利器源此,作為非科班程序員,大部分時間,學習演算法都只能靠自己,作為計算機領域的一門難題,沒有老師指導,沒有一些好的學習方式,那麼你在演算法上面的成長,可能也會很少。


所以非科班程序員往往更有自學能力,他們有很好的技術視野,知道如何去擴展自己的技術邊界,畢竟他們知道如何很快的切換到另一項技術,或者是另一個領域。對於非科班程序員來說,這種跨界的嘗試會更加的輕松一些。總結了以上這幾點,我覺得科班程序員和非科班程序員並沒有什麼天壤之別,只不過大家開始的時候不一樣。

⑼ 公務員和程序員,哪個好

公務員工作比較穩定,工資也比較穩定,福利待遇也不錯,至少是當地平均水平以上的。工作強度要看崗位,大多數不會強度很大。
程序員的掙錢多,工資水平肯定是當地拔尖的,但是非常辛苦,加班加點是常事兒。
你得看你自己的能力和情況來選擇職業,如果你需要照顧家庭比較多,建議公務員,如果你不需要照顧家庭,你只需要掙錢就行,那麼當程序員合適。

⑽ 對程序員說點實在話,科班與非科班出身區別在哪

一般來說,計算機軟體 專業 科班的人需要掌握《數據 結構》《操作 系統》《高級 演算法》《軟體 工程》……等一些專業課程,這些是非科班程序員所缺乏的。
但是,作為非科班程序員,本身也有其專業優勢,就是能夠更好的理解其專業領域的應用需求。所以,非科班出身的程序員,只需要自己補充一下以上課程知識,就可以提高自己的軟體開發能力。
總之,不斷學習,才會有進步。

閱讀全文

與程序員和科班出來哪個好相關的資料

熱點內容
安陽信息中心號碼是多少 瀏覽:259
早晨起來怎麼給喜歡的女孩發信息 瀏覽:672
購買子公司少數股權的交易費用計入哪裡知乎 瀏覽:66
本地服務行業如何接入小程序 瀏覽:272
如何在趕集網直聘發布招聘信息 瀏覽:434
貴州仁懷散酒如何代理 瀏覽:751
如何追回簡訊信息 瀏覽:368
重慶眼鏡批發市場哪個最好 瀏覽:5
如何發群信息底色是白的 瀏覽:250
經濟大數據是什麼 瀏覽:909
黑龍江航海技術大專院校有哪些 瀏覽:772
保險代理人私利怎麼辦 瀏覽:492
中俄最怕什麼技術 瀏覽:500
電子產品主板怎麼用解碼器寫程序 瀏覽:134
如何代理哪吒汽車 瀏覽:886
注塑abs產品進膠口氣紋怎麼調 瀏覽:405
輸卵管堵塞用個什麼技術通 瀏覽:570
閑魚交易如何了解買家誠信 瀏覽:997
自己店鋪如何開小程序 瀏覽:418
會動的恐龍是用什麼技術做的 瀏覽:684